What Are the Core Performance Parameters of Heavy Duty Angle Grinders?
Heavy duty angle grinders are equipped with ultra-high power motors, with outstanding power reserve and load resistance far exceeding ordinary models. The rated power of mainstream heavy-duty versions is more than 1500W, and professional ultra-heavy models can reach 2200W or even higher power configuration. This high-power hardware foundation enables the tool to maintain almost zero power attenuation under full-load working conditions. When processing super-hard materials for a long time, it will not produce insufficient cutting force and jitter failure caused by load pressure, providing continuous and stable power support for extreme heavy-duty processing.
This professional heavy-duty grinding tool has excellent speed stability, with excellent constant-speed performance under both no-load and heavy-load conditions. The no-load speed of mainstream heavy duty angle grinders can reach 10000 revolutions per minute, forming an efficient high-speed processing system. Different from ordinary angle grinders that will experience obvious speed drop and slow processing under load pressure, heavy-duty models adopt professional constant-speed control technology. Even in the face of high-resistance processing such as thick metal grinding and concrete cutting, they can lock the working speed stably, ensuring consistent processing efficiency and flat workpiece surface effect.
Heavy duty angle grinders have superior continuous working capacity, supporting long-term uninterrupted high-intensity operation. Equipped with industrial-grade thickened heavy-duty bearings and enhanced heat dissipation systems, the internal transmission and heat dissipation structure is fully optimized for long-hour operation. The equipment can stably support 4 hours of non-stop continuous heavy-load work. After long-term high-strength operation, the internal temperature rise is controllable, and there will be no automatic shutdown protection, motor burnout and other failures caused by overheating, fully adapting to the intensive working rhythm of industrial heavy-duty construction.
Heavy duty angle grinders adopt large-size grinding disc specifications, greatly improving single processing capacity and working efficiency. Mainstream heavy-duty models support large-diameter grinding accessories ranging from 125mm to 230mm, which have a larger grinding contact area and deeper effective cutting depth than conventional small and medium-sized angle grinders. In large-area rust removal, full-section cutting and large-scale surface polishing work, the single material removal capacity is greatly improved. It effectively reduces repeated processing times, shortens overall construction cycles, and shows extremely efficient processing advantages in batch heavy-duty tasks.

What Are the Core Purchasing Reference Points for Heavy Duty Angle Grinders?
Power performance should be the primary consideration when purchasing heavy duty angle grinders to meet the demand of long-term extreme heavy-load operation. For working scenarios that frequently process thick metal plates, high-strength concrete and other super-hard materials, it is priority to select models with a power of more than 2000W. High-power heavy-duty motors have sufficient torque redundancy and load resistance, will not have speed drop and insufficient cutting force under long-term heavy load, can maintain efficient processing state stably, and have longer service life in high-intensity working environments.
Safety configuration must be strictly checked as a rigid purchasing standard to ensure full compliance with heavy-load operation safety specifications. Qualified professional heavy duty angle grinders must be equipped with complete three-layer debris protection structure, paddle-type non-lock switch and soft start function. The triple protection structure can block splashing debris in all directions, the non-lock switch realizes stop on release to avoid tool runaway, and the soft start eliminates instantaneous startup impact. The complete safety system can effectively avoid various potential safety hazards in high-intensity heavy-duty operation and ensure standardized and safe construction.
The structural durability of the whole machine is a key indicator to measure the service life of heavy-duty grinders, which needs to be focused on when selecting products. It is recommended to prioritize models with cast aluminum fuselage and reinforced steel gearbox. The cast aluminum fuselage has strong structural stability and anti-deformation ability, not easy to deform and crack under long-term vibration and impact. The reinforced steel gearbox can withstand high-strength torque output and friction wear, with far longer service life than ordinary plastic and ordinary iron gearboxes. It can adapt to long-term high-frequency heavy-duty use and reduce later maintenance costs.
It is necessary to confirm the universality of spindle specifications and supporting consumables to ensure low-cost and convenient later use. Professional heavy duty angle grinders need to adopt industrial universal large-size spindle standards, which can be directly compatible with various large-diameter industrial grinding and cutting discs on the market. Universal standard consumables have complete categories and sufficient supply, with low procurement cost and no need for special customized accessories. Good consumable universality can effectively reduce the long-term operation and maintenance cost of equipment and improve the practicability of the tool.
What Are the Core Safety Operation Specifications for Heavy Duty Angle Grinders?
Strict pre-operation equipment inspection is the first step to ensure safe and stable operation of heavy duty angle grinders. Before each startup and use, operators must carefully check the grinding wheel and grinding disc for cracks, deformation, aging and damage. Any defective accessories with potential safety hazards are strictly prohibited from being used for operation. At the same time, confirm that the protective cover is installed firmly and completely without looseness and deviation. Only after ensuring that all accessories and protective structures are in normal state can the equipment be started for no-load test run and formal operation.
Standardized operating posture is crucial to avoid personal injury accidents during heavy-load operation. During all grinding and cutting work, operators must always stand on the side of the grinding disc rotation plane, and never face the rotation track of the grinding disc directly. Once the grinding disc is stuck, broken or splashed during high-speed operation, the fragments will fly along the rotation direction. Standing on the side can effectively avoid direct impact of splashing debris, fundamentally reducing the risk of personal injury accidents.
Scientific equipment cooling management must be implemented to prevent motor burnout and extend equipment and accessory service life. Heavy duty angle grinders have high power and large heat generation during heavy-load operation. After 15 minutes of continuous cutting and grinding operation, the machine must be stopped for mandatory cooling. This operation can not only effectively reduce the internal temperature of the motor and avoid coil burnout caused by overheating, but also reduce the thermal wear of the grinding disc, prevent high-temperature fragmentation of the accessory, and extend the service life of the whole machine and consumables.
Strict operation environment control is required to eliminate potential fire safety hazards. The high-speed friction and cutting of heavy duty angle grinders will produce a large number of high-temperature sparks and hot debris. Therefore, no flammable and explosive articles are allowed within a radius of 3 meters of the operation area. Before construction, operators need to clean up surrounding combustibles and keep the operation area ventilated and safe, effectively preventing fire accidents caused by spark splashing during operation.

Angle Grinder
Rated Input Power: The total electric‑power consumption of the angle grinder motor under standard working conditions, which determines the heavy‑duty working capacity of the tool.
No‑Load Speed: The maximum rotating speed of the grinding wheel without workpiece contact, measured in revolutions per minute(rpm).
Grinding‑Wheel Diameter: The outer diameter of compatible abrasive disc, the core dimension to match protective guard and spindle thread.
Spindle Thread: The screw specification for installing cutting‑grinding discs, confirming fast mounting and firm locking of accessories.
Size Description: Overall body dimension of the main machine, used to evaluate handheld comfort and operation flexibility in narrow working space.
